Reborn former boxing champion gets slapped in the face vs. * When I woke up, there was no sound of dripping medical equipment in my ears, but silence, terrifying silence. When I opened my eyes again, it was pitch black, and my whole body ached, as if I had been beaten by a group of people. Wu Chong cursed and struggled to get up. The cold cement floor was beneath him. He fumbled around a few times, touched a handle, turned it and opened it. The dim light made the space in front of him much clearer. Wu Chong looked around and found that it was a school gymnasium. He staggered to find an exit. When he went out, he found that it was already bright. Young people were passing by one after another. They looked like students. When they saw Wu Chong, they looked at him with strange eyes. At this time, someone patted him from behind. "Student? Why are you here? Don't you go to class?" The man pushed up his glasses and looked very kind. He held a few books under his arm and looked him up and down again. Wu Chong thought that no matter how much he said, he was still 29 years old, and no matter how young he was, he was still not old enough to be recognized as a student. He scratched his head and smiled awkwardly. "You are in Class 3, right? Go to the classroom quickly," the teacher said again, and then hurried away. Wu Chong became even more confused. He lowered his head and found that the shoes he was wearing were different from those he wore when going out. In order to facilitate cycling, he specially changed into a pair of sports shoes, but at this moment they were a pair of canvas shoes that he had never seen before. He wondered, he didn't remember buying these shoes. When he looked at his body again, he looked like a student. The clothes looked too much like the uniform he wore in high school. There was also a name tag pinned to his left chest: "Grade 2, Class 3, Zhou Jin." Realizing the seriousness of the problem, he thought, it seemed that he had been hit and reopened, and became another person, "No, who good person can be reincarnated after a car accident?" It took a few seconds to sort out his thoughts, and Wu Chong decided to make peace with it as it came. Anyway, he had nothing to worry about. Ordinary people might go crazy when encountering this kind of situation, but Wu Chong was naturally open-minded and was not surprised by anything. "So it turns out that reincarnation really does exist..." Wu Chong teased.
